Now, with less confidence, I'm sending out email again, this time asking
for confirmation of settings for the HP4200 series printers. I believe
we have successfully printed the UB04 on a HP4200 and a HP4200dtn. The
settings are...
X1 Shift = -7
X2 Shift = -7
Y Shift = -2
The ELF settings in Meditech are...
Report BAR.PAT.frm.ub04
Orientation PORTRAIT
Paper Size 66
CPI 10.12
Left Margin 0.20
LPI 5.98
Top Margin 0.20
Text Len 64
Macro control program STANDARD
Default Macro Num 99999
We are a MAGIC site on version 5.5.
We have noticed that fields 66, 69, 74 and 81CC will require a 1
character shift to the left, but this is something that Meditech would
need to do as a custom. Our main goal was to get the information down
the right margin to print correctly and not drop characters.
